Microphysiological Systems of Lymphatics and Immune Organs
This review surveys recent progress in engineering lymphatic microenvironments and immune organoids within microphysiological systems, emphasizing innovative strategies to recreate the biochemical and biophysical complexity of native lymphatic tissues.

Progressive Insights into 3D Bioprinting for Corneal Tissue Restoration
This review explores the potential of 3D bioprinting to replicate the complex structure and function of the human cornea. It highlights key advances in bioink development, printing modalities, and in vivo performance, while addressing current challenges and emerging strategies.
